Output 61ad63c1bcc7a4a6e34963b29bdb73f93774dd53c0109942c4a00ce422734e56:6

value
18483927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e70a1965539e82c7a8ced73681b6bcc26f7eeb5 OP_EQUAL
address
MX6Wnud5zvoV8kjvbCXNiwXvp2VECbBAYD
transaction
61ad63c1bcc7a4a6e34963b29bdb73f93774dd53c0109942c4a00ce422734e56
spent
true